As for the coolers , I plan to keep right on using mine . My wife has hand 
sown a cover to place over the cooler and its is big enough so you cannot see 
it. The same with a table cover for our fold out camping table. Lord knows 
there are ways to cover things to make them presentable even if you cant 
afford the bucks to make or have real peroid furniture. Its not that hard to 
do.
